Fujitsu Canada

Fujitsu Canada is seeking a full-time, permanent DevOps Engineer to join our innovative team supporting enterprise-scale Knowledge Management (KM) modernization projects. This role is ideal for a technical professional with hands-on experience in secure, scalable cloud solutions leveraging Azure, DevSecOps, and containerization.

Top primary skills: 

  • 2–5 years of experience in DevOps engineering and cloud infrastructure management.
  • Proven expertise in Azure DevOps, CI/CD pipeline design, and automation.
  • Hands-on experience with Microsoft Azure services and cloud security best practices.
  • Proficiency in containerization technologies and orchestration platforms.
  • Strong knowledge of DevSecOps principles and secure software delivery.
  • Experience with Infrastructure as Code (Terraform, Ansible) for Azure resource provisioning.
  • Familiarity with identity and access management (IAM), role-based access control (RBAC), and compliance frameworks.
  • Ability to monitor, troubleshoot, and optimize cloud environments.
  • Excellent communication, teamwork, and problem-solving skills.
Responsibilities
  • Design, implement, and manage CI/CD pipelines using Azure DevOps for KM solutions.

  • Apply DevSecOps practices to ensure secure software delivery and compliance with organizational standards.

  • Deploy, configure, and optimize cloud infrastructure in Microsoft Azure, including Virtual Networks, Storage Accounts, and App Services.

  • Implement containerization strategies for microservices and distributed systems, ensuring efficient scaling and resource management.

  • Monitor, troubleshoot, and maintain cloud environments for performance, reliability, and security.

  • Integrate automated testing (unit, integration, security) into DevOps workflows.

  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to deliver high-quality KM solutions.

  • Ensure solution architecture aligns with security, compliance, and performance standards.

  • Support hybrid and multi-tenant environments in Azure.

  • Maintain documentation and audit trails for compliance and governance.
